What to expect during the ‘Rethinking Private Cloud’ event: Join theCUBE on Sept. 23

On September 23, theCUBE will host an event titled "Rethinking Private Cloud for the Age of Intelligence." This event will bring together Dell leaders and industry practitioners to discuss how private cloud can be a foundation for AI workflows without adding complexity. The discussion will focus on modern data foundations and intelligent operations working together to deploy, manage and scale private cloud ecosystems on modular infrastructure.

TheCUBE's Research analysts have noted that memory-driven agentic AI is driving interest in the economics of private cloud, with advanced memory tiering using physical RAM (DRAM) and NVMe solid-state drives to lower hardware costs. A recent interview with Dell executives revealed that this disaggregated cloud model can provide up to 65% in cost savings versus hyperconverged infrastructure.

Dell's Private Cloud with PowerStore offers six-to-one data reduction and operational savings, freeing enterprises from hyperconverged infrastructure (HCI). As enterprises reach a tipping point with ad-hoc infrastructure stacks, the market is moving towards disaggregated, open architectures for compute and storage scaling independently.

CIOs are no longer viewing private cloud as a legacy holding area but as a modular operational platform for predictable performance, data sovereignty, and long-term cost control. The event will explore these themes further, offering insights into the future of private cloud in the age of intelligence.
